POSITION SUMMARY
The Superintendent is responsible for the operation of the golf course set-up and maintenance. They will work to create an environment where staff are involved and enthusiastic, with open communications and respect for themselves, members, guests, and the property.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S
Responsible for all phases of Golf Maintenance and Agronomic operations, cost control, and personnel
Oversees Golf course Maintenance and Course Grounds Crew
Manage and maintain the golf courses, maintenance equipment, golf cart fleet, club grounds and landscaping, swimming pool and other recreational facilities
Oversee and maintain open spaces, wooded areas, unused acreage and areas outside the perimeter fence, sod farm and nursery along with other properties as specified by GM.
Keep accurate and complete records on payroll, inventory, weather data, maintenance procedures, pesticide applications, etc.
Interview, hire, train and supervise a staff of employees for the purpose of maintaining the properties
Troubleshoot, repair, maintain, and install sprinkler systems
Ability to lift and carry objects weighing up to 50 pounds
Knowledge of current federal, state, and local laws and regulations affecting the management of golf course operations (including, but not limited to, employment, safety and environmental standards, laws, and regulations
Oversee the care and maintenance of the turf, ornamental plants, shrubs, trees, and wetlands on the facility grounds.
Work closely with, advise, and coordinate with the Golf Professional on any issues related to golf course maintenance
Purchase products, monitor daily records, and maintain inventory
Inform staff of procedures and standards
Train staff on safe operation of maintenance equipment
Inspect golf courses and maintenance areas daily for vandalism and environmental/safety concerns
Conduct daily facility security checks, ensuring accurate inventory of equipment and keys
Direct and participate in the construction and maintenance of the grounds
Design landscape plans for facility grounds and implements the plan
Administer and enforces all Club rules, regulations, and policies for staff
Oversee subordinates in proper and safe operation and maintenance of mechanical and power equipment
Manage an aggressive water usage tracking plan and irrigation systems and provides monthly reporting on retaining ponds, wells, and other water source usage
Work closely with the GM & Director of Golf to operate the Golf Courses in a fiscally responsible and professional manner
Maintain records and complete required reporting; order parts, supplies and equipment as needed
Schedule maintenance practices around member play and outings to maximize efficiency and minimize disruption to members
